Compare commits

..

3 commits

15 changed files with 42 additions and 1 deletions

View file

@ -5,3 +5,4 @@ kind: Kustomization
resources: resources:
- ./helmrelease.yaml - ./helmrelease.yaml
- ../../../../templates/volsync - ../../../../templates/volsync
- ../../../../templates/gatus/internal

View file

@ -28,3 +28,4 @@ spec:
VOLSYNC_CAPACITY: 5Gi VOLSYNC_CAPACITY: 5Gi
VOLSYNC_STORAGECLASS: openebs-zfs VOLSYNC_STORAGECLASS: openebs-zfs
VOLSYNC_SNAPSHOTCLASS: openebs-zfs VOLSYNC_SNAPSHOTCLASS: openebs-zfs
GATUS_SUBDOMAIN: chat

View file

@ -6,3 +6,4 @@ resources:
- ./helmrelease.yaml - ./helmrelease.yaml
- ./pvc.yaml - ./pvc.yaml
- ../../../../templates/volsync - ../../../../templates/volsync
- ../../../../templates/gatus/internal

View file

@ -30,3 +30,4 @@ spec:
VOLSYNC_CAPACITY: 5Gi VOLSYNC_CAPACITY: 5Gi
VOLSYNC_STORAGECLASS: openebs-zfs VOLSYNC_STORAGECLASS: openebs-zfs
VOLSYNC_SNAPSHOTCLASS: openebs-zfs VOLSYNC_SNAPSHOTCLASS: openebs-zfs
GATUS_SUBDOMAIN: comfyui

View file

@ -5,3 +5,4 @@ kind: Kustomization
resources: resources:
- ./externalsecret.yaml - ./externalsecret.yaml
- ./helmrelease.yaml - ./helmrelease.yaml
- ../../../../templates/gatus/external

View file

@ -4,3 +4,4 @@ apiVersion: kustomize.config.k8s.io/v1beta1
kind: Kustomization kind: Kustomization
resources: resources:
- ./helmrelease.yaml - ./helmrelease.yaml
- ../../../../templates/gatus/internal

View file

@ -22,3 +22,4 @@ spec:
postBuild: postBuild:
substitute: substitute:
APP: *app APP: *app
GATUS_SUBDOMAIN: draw

View file

@ -5,3 +5,4 @@ kind: Kustomization
resources: resources:
- ./helmrelease.yaml - ./helmrelease.yaml
- ../../../../templates/volsync - ../../../../templates/volsync
- ../../../../templates/gatus/internal

View file

@ -5,6 +5,7 @@ kind: Kustomization
resources: resources:
- ./externalsecret.yaml - ./externalsecret.yaml
- ./helmrelease.yaml - ./helmrelease.yaml
- ../../../../templates/gatus/internal
configMapGenerator: configMapGenerator:
- name: searxng-configmap - name: searxng-configmap
files: files:

View file

@ -25,3 +25,4 @@ spec:
postBuild: postBuild:
substitute: substitute:
APP: *app APP: *app
GATUS_SUBDOMAIN: search

View file

@ -5,3 +5,4 @@ kind: Kustomization
resources: resources:
- ./helmrelease.yaml - ./helmrelease.yaml
- ./rbac.yaml - ./rbac.yaml
- ../../../../templates/gatus/internal

View file

@ -16,3 +16,7 @@ spec:
interval: 30m interval: 30m
retryInterval: 1m retryInterval: 1m
timeout: 5m timeout: 5m
postBuild:
substitute:
APP: *app
GATUS_SUBDOMAIN: kubevirt

View file

@ -68,7 +68,7 @@ spec:
gluetun: gluetun:
image: image:
repository: ghcr.io/qdm12/gluetun repository: ghcr.io/qdm12/gluetun
tag: latest@sha256:aa9907b6961157ce6913e4d93d962a159a2dfb9e4bd22d800f7edf667b17c084 tag: latest@sha256:d2ad195e725c8874e2d38014f82df1daaa615dad893360fed5185609e316c3dd
env: env:
VPN_SERVICE_PROVIDER: custom VPN_SERVICE_PROVIDER: custom
VPN_TYPE: wireguard VPN_TYPE: wireguard

View file

@ -0,0 +1,20 @@
---
apiVersion: v1
kind: ConfigMap
metadata:
name: "${APP}-gatus-ep"
labels:
gatus.io/enabled: "true"
data:
config.yaml: |
endpoints:
- name: "${APP}"
group: internal
url: "https://${GATUS_SUBDOMAIN:-${APP}}.jahanson.tech${GATUS_PATH:-/}"
interval: 1m
client:
dns-resolver: tcp://10.1.1.1:53
conditions:
- "[STATUS] == ${GATUS_STATUS:-200}"
alerts:
- type: pushover

View file

@ -0,0 +1,6 @@
---
# yaml-language-server: $schema=https://json.schemastore.org/kustomization
apiVersion: kustomize.config.k8s.io/v1beta1
kind: Kustomization
resources:
- ./configmap.yaml